Japan Waveguide to Coax Adaptor Market was valued at USD 0.09 Billion in 2022 and is projected to reach USD 0.2 Billion by 2030, growing at a CAGR of 10.9% from 2024 to 2030.
The waveguide to coaxial adaptor market in Japan is experiencing significant growth, driven by advancements in telecommunications, aerospace, defense, medical imaging, and instrumentation sectors. These adaptors are crucial for transitioning signals between waveguide systems and coaxial cables, ensuring efficient signal transmission across various applications.
Key Applications in Japan:
Telecommunications: With the rapid deployment of 5G networks, there's an increased demand for components that support high-frequency signal transmission. Waveguide to coax adaptors facilitate the integration of waveguide-based antennas with coaxial infrastructure, ensuring minimal signal loss.
Aerospace and Defense: In radar and communication systems, these adaptors are essential for connecting waveguide components to coaxial receivers, ensuring reliable performance in critical operations.
Medical Imaging: Technologies like MRI machines utilize high-frequency signals. Waveguide to coax adaptors ensure accurate signal transmission, leading to clearer imaging results.
Instrumentation and Measurement: Precision measurement devices require adaptors that maintain signal integrity. High-quality adaptors are vital for accurate data collection in research and development settings.
Types of Adaptors and Industry Requirements:
Frequency Range: Adaptors are categorized based on their operational frequency. Common ranges include DC-6 GHz, 6-18 GHz, 18-40 GHz, and 40-110 GHz. Industries select adaptors based on the specific frequency requirements of their applications.
Material Composition: The choice of material impacts durability and performance. Common materials include:
Brass: Offers good conductivity and is cost-effective.
Stainless Steel: Known for its strength and corrosion resistance, suitable for harsh environments.
Copper: Provides excellent electrical conductivity, ideal for high-performance applications.
Interface Types: Compatibility with existing systems is ensured through various connector types, such as SMA, N-Type, and BNC. The selection depends on the system's design and required performance metrics.
Design Specifications: Industries may require standard, low-loss, or high-power adaptors based on their specific needs. For instance:
Standard Adaptors: Suitable for general applications with moderate performance requirements.
Low-Loss Adaptors: Designed to minimize signal attenuation, essential for high-frequency telecommunications.
High-Power Adaptors: Built to handle elevated power levels, crucial for certain radar and broadcasting applications.
